From a few feet away, an S-Series and a C-Series Coyote look nearly identical — both wear the same 304 stainless housing, the same spring-assisted hood, the same integrated wind guard, and the same smudge-proof control panel. The difference lives in one burner position. The S-Series swaps one of the standard Infinity Burners for the Coyote RapidSear, a ceramic radiant burner engineered to hit surface temperatures past 1,500°F.
That single change reshapes what the grill is good at. Standard gas burners top out around 700–800°F, which is plenty for everything except the one thing that defines great outdoor cooking: a real steakhouse sear. The RapidSear closes that gap. Drop a ribeye on the grates above it and you get the crust that's normally reserved for cast-iron-on-a-broiler indoor cooking, without leaving the patio.

"Sear burner" gets used loosely in the grill industry, so it's worth being specific. The Coyote RapidSear is a ceramic radiant burner — meaning it heats a ceramic plate that radiates infrared energy directly onto the food, rather than heating the air around it the way a standard gas burner does. The practical effect: a steak's surface hits searing temperature in under a minute, before the interior has time to cook through. That's exactly the opposite problem most home grills have, where the surface and interior cook at roughly the same rate and you end up with a gray band of overcooked meat just below the crust.
The RapidSear is also interchangeable on the S-Series and SL-Series, so you can pull it out and drop in a standard Infinity Burner if you'd rather have full-grill consistency for a particular cook. It's a small detail but a useful one for cooks who alternate between sear-heavy meals and lower-and-slower indirect cooking.

The S-Series and SL-Series are engineered primarily as built-in grills for outdoor kitchen islands. The 304 stainless housing has the flush mounting flanges and the rear/side ventilation designed for a countertop drop-in install. Coyote offers a matching stainless steel grill cart for both models if you don't yet have an island built — it gives you full mobility now and the option to transfer the grill into a permanent prebuilt BBQ island or a custom L-shaped layout later without buying a new grill.

The S-Series and SL-Series carry the same Coyote warranty as the C-Series: a limited lifetime warranty on the stainless steel frame, housing, and burners against rust or burn-through, 5 years on cooking grids, 2 years on heat control grids and electrical components, and 1 year on ignition systems and valves.
